element.style是用來設置元素的行內樣式的屬性,很多人在使用時會出現一些常見的誤用,以下是一些常見誤用及其解決方法:
解決方法:建議使用CSS來設置樣式,將樣式寫在外部樣式表中,然后使用classList.add()或者classList.toggle()方法來動態添加或移除樣式類。
解決方法:可以使用!important來提高行內樣式的優先級,或者在CSS中使用更具體的選擇器來覆蓋行內樣式。
解決方法:建議使用CSS樣式時考慮瀏覽器兼容性,可以使用autoprefixer等工具來自動添加瀏覽器前綴,或者使用CSS庫來解決兼容性問題。
總之,使用element.style設置樣式時需要注意上述常見誤用,并結合CSS進行合理的樣式設置,以確保頁面樣式的一致性和可維護性。